Crystal Palace defender Ryan Inniss has avoided serious injury on-loan at Port Vale.
The Valiants will be assessing the 19-year-old further to see if he suffered any ligament damage when he was injured in their 3-2 defeat at Coventry.
Inniss was stretchered off on 36 minutes of the game after appearing to fall awkwardly after a challenge on Coventry striker Marcus Tudgay.
He was sent to hospital for an x-ray and Vale are relieved that the results have at least shown no break, says The Sentinel. However, they now face a nervous wait to see what if any other damage has been done to the ankle.
